US, August 24, 2009 - Ah the joys of dual-wielding. Halo fans know it, Counter Strike fans definitely know it, Goldeneye junkies are oh so familiar with it, and now Call of Duty nuts such as myself are going to learn to live and die by it as well. That's right, in a gameplay demo for Modern Warfare 2 at a GameCrazy convention today – why those sweaty nerds get to see the game after we kicked their pimple-faced asses out of E3 two years ago is beyond me – community manager and rabid blogger FourZeroTwo stepped over a pair of Desert Eagles. The crowd went nuts, asked him to pick it up, and he did.
You know what, rather than re-tell the story, here's his direct post as found on the Modern Warfare 2 forums:
"Akimbo is NOT the perk in the new MP trailer this week.
I was presenting a singleplayer mission at the GameCrazy show this morning on stage and happened to walk over a body that had Akimbo (dual wield side arm), therefore the icon for the weapon popped up on screen and the room went crazy with chants demanding I pick it up and use it.
So I did.
Happened to be dual Deagles. Now to calm some initial fears of "OMG! Overpowered!". Akimbo is limited and balanced, just like EVERYTHING in the game. It's limited to sidearms, harder to aim than standard and you can't go ADS (aim down sights) since you have a weapon in each hand; Among other balancing techniques, so don't freak out before you see it in action.
It's cool."
So by the sounds of it Akimbo may in fact be a new perk, but not the one people were clamoring about long enough for Infinity Ward to include in Modern Warfare 2 (and show off in an upcoming multiplayer trailer this week). Akimbo does leave us with some questions though if it is a new perk, and details will have to wait. FourZeroTwo was in mid-demo with the single player mode, but how will the system work should it be included in multiplayer? For instance, would players need the Akimbo perk turned on, thus allowing them to pick up two pistols? Is there some system in the game that now allows players to not only swap weapons but also perk-sets mid-fight? Clarification is going to have to wait, but the concept of running with Dualies in Modern Warfare 2 is one we'll be happy to try just as soon as we can.
Oh, and as for the multiplayer trailer hitting later this week, our money is on multiple attachments for weapons. We don't know a COD4 player alive that hasn't begged for that one. Got other thoughts? List them below in the comments section so we can make fun of you when you're wrong.
